In this Hey Barbie episode, we sit down with Jeneé Osterheldt, an award-winning Boston Globe columnist and 2022–2023 Nieman Fellow at Harvard. Known for her series, A Beautiful Resistance, Jeneé uses journalism as a tool for truth-telling, healing, and joy — especially for Black and brown communities. In this episode, we are talking about storytelling as activism, building a platform with purpose, and the power of preserving culture through words. We’re hitting the road and heading to Drybar Back Bay to sit down with Ashley Pemberton – Area Manager, veteran stylist, and the force behind Boston’s most glam blowouts. With 20 years in the industry and 9 years at Drybar, Ashley has worked her way up from stylist to running two of the city's top locations.
In this special Baddie Besties On The Road feature, we explore the mission behind Drybar, how it transformed the beauty industry, and how Ashley is helping women feel confident one blowout at a time. We also go live from inside the Back Bay shop for a hands-on segment using Drybar’s signature hot tools and products, as we see real-time styling techniques that every baddie can try at home.

Meet Keyla Williams, a dynamic entrepreneur seamlessly blending her passion for healthcare and fashion. As co-founder of BOGOsplit, alongside her brother Kenelly Cineus and childhood friend Adriano Pinto, Keyla has transformed Boston's retail landscape by creating a platform that bridges indie designers with tech-savvy shoppers. Drawing inspiration from her Venezuelan and Haitian heritage and her mother's creative influence, Keyla's story is one of resilience, innovation, and community empowerment. In this episode, we delve into her multifaceted journey, exploring how she's nurturing both patients and Boston's creative community.
